  • Vraydisplacement Edge blending Help!

    Hi, I've been playing around with vraydisplacement where it is displacing geometry that is 3 different landscape finishes: soil, small gravel and larger gravel.
    The geometry is made from splines with an extrude modifier, and each shape looks fine however I am having issues with the boundaries of these area's where they are adjacent to each other. As they are independant and use separate vraydisplacement settings, I am getting issues where the displacement from one material becomes higher at its edge than the adjacent shape and dark "seem" becomes visible. I though about attaching the splines together and using and using a multi/sub object mat but this would surely mean that I would lose the different displacement settings and also the current help files and it is suggested the I should "use other methods (vertex colors, masks etc) to blend different displacement maps" unfortunately I haven't done this before and I'm unsure how to achieve this with the methods suggested.

    Does anyone have any solutions?
